Bug Description

This is an enhancement request.

In the Receiving options for IMAP accounts, there is a setting "Automatically synchronize remote mail locally". Neither the option itself nor the help page for it describe what this really does. My technical understanding of mail is at least of average level, but what is this? Same as expunging mail? Something completely different?

Either the option should be rephrased or the help page should explain it more thoroughly.
